Eternal Sunshine Locations

1. Lacuna Office: 504 Grand St. at Columbia, NY, NY

2. Commuter Train Station: Mt.Vernon East Station, Mt. Vernon, NY

3. Montauk Train Station: Montauk, NY

4. Beach: Montauk Beach, NY

5. Beach House: Georgica Assn. Road, Wainscott, NY

6. Diner: Plaza Restaurant: Montauk, NY

7. Clementine's Apt: 59 Orient Way, Brooklyn, NY

8. Joel's Apt.: 123 Valentine Lane, Yonkers, NY

9. Rob & Carrie's House: 46 Mt. Pleasant Road, Yonkers, NY

10. Antic Attic Store: Hole in the Wall: 229 E. 14th St., NY, NY

11. Bookstore: Barnes & Noble: Columbia, NY, NY

12. Bar: The Pour House: 790 Metropolitan Ave., Brooklyn, NY

13. Flea Market: Orchard Street, NY, NY

14. Charles River: FDR State Park, Yorktown Heights, NY

15. Forest: South Mountain Preservation, West Orange, NJ

16. Park: Madison Square Park: 26th/ Madison Ave., NY, NY

17. Joel's parents house: 105 E. 23rd St., Bayonne, NJ

18. Chinese Restaurant: Tien Fu Guong: 180 Third Ave., NY, NY

19. Stage: The Peninsula at the Bayonne naval facility, Bayonne, NJ
